Ballast water is taken on by ships to provide stability and balance when carrying cargo. However, this water can contain a variety of organisms that could potentially invade and disrupt new ecosystems once released. It’s vital that ships treat this water before discharging it.
Among the various methods available for ballast water treatment, UV water sterilizers have gained significant traction. These devices utilize ultraviolet light to kill microorganisms without the need for harmful chemicals.
UV sterilization works by emitting ultraviolet light at a wavelength that effectively disrupts the DNA of harmful organisms, rendering them unable to reproduce. This method is both effective and environmentally friendly, making it a popular choice for ship operators.
| Benefits of UV Water Sterilizers | Considerations |
|---|---|
| Non-chemical treatment | Requires regular maintenance |
| Effective against a wide range of organisms | Dependent on water clarity |
| Quick and efficient | Capacity limitations based on flow rate |
